The Sunday morning sun beat down mercilessly on the pitch. In hot and humid conditions, the Black n Yellows were once again put through a hard training regime. The session involved ball work again, but it was so tough and intense, there was little time for a breather.

In spite of the preseason friendly at Swiss third-division side FC Rapperswil later in the day (1800 CET), the coaches didn’t tone down training. After going “easy” on Saturday” with a (relaxed) session, training was stepped up a notch again on Sunday.

Marco Reus, Jakub Blaszczykowski and Ilkay Gündogan were also training hard, but still on an individual basis, while Henrikh Mkhitaryan had to cut training short because of a muscle problem. Due to his World Cup break, Matthias Ginter is also following an individual programme before joining in full training.

This Sunday, Alexander Frei paid a visit to his former club. A year ago, Switzerland’s record scorer took over the position of sporting director at FC Luzern, but he still looks as fit as ever. He was given an extremely warm welcome by Hans-Joachim Watzke and Jürgen Klopp. Jorge Luis Pinto, who successfully coached Costa Rica at the World Cup, has also been a frequent guest at BVB’s training camp in Switzerland.
